El conocimiento animal en Aristóteles y Avicena (2010)

unapi

Perceiption, imagination, intentionality, memory and emotions are capacities that we have in common with non-human animals. Animals' physical constitution and contitive appartus are so similar to ours thar we frequently ask ourselves if they "think" at least in a wide sense. Plenty of times, animals show behaviors that allow us to ascribe them mental states. The latter however is an often-discussed possbility that has been debated by contemporary philosphers and scholars working on cognitive scences. Within ancient and medieval philolsophy there is an especial emphasis in the similarites btween the animal and human cotnifive systems. This paper argues that both philosphers Aristotle and Avicenna offer some epistemological considerations that may justify animal knowlege.
